Matrix Advises on the Sale of Cato Home Heat and Commercial Fuels Division to Star Group, L.P.

Matrix Capital Markets Group successfully closed the sale of Cato Inc.’s home heat and commercial fuels division to Star Group, expanding Star’s footprint across Maryland, Delaware, and Virginia.

RICHMOND, VA, March 24, 2025 – Matrix Capital Markets Group, Inc. announces the successful closing on the sale of the home heat and commercial fuels division of Cato, Inc. (“Cato” or the “Company”) to an affiliate of Star Group, L.P. (NYSE: SGU). Based in Salisbury, Maryland, Cato is a leading supplier of retail propane, heating oil, and commercial refined fuels to a customer base of over 5,000 residential and commercial accounts throughout Maryland, Delaware, and Virginia.

The Company was founded in 1960 by Elliot “Buck” Cato and provided refined fuels distribution service to local families, businesses, and farms. Throughout several decades of growth led by Elliot’s son-in-law, Michael Abercrombie, and subsequently Michael (Mike) Abercrombie, Jr., the Company expanded into retail convenience stores, wholesale fuels distribution, propane, and QSRs. Cato has since grown to become one of the Delmarva Peninsula’s largest petroleum marketers.

Matrix provided merger and acquisition advisory services to Cato, which included valuation advisory, marketing the business through a confidential, structured sale process, and negotiation of the transaction. The transaction was managed by Sean Dooley, CFA, ASA, Managing Director; Spencer Cavalier, CFA, ASA, Co-Head of Matrix’s Downstream Energy & Convenience Retail Investment Banking Group; Nate Wah, CPA, Senior Associate; and Reilly Erhardt, CPA, Senior Analyst.

Mike Abercrombie, Jr., the Company’s President & CEO commented, “While divesting of the home heat side of our business was a difficult decision, the change will allow Cato to concentrate and continue to grow our retail and wholesale company. The Matrix team was fantastic to work with from the beginning to the end of the transaction.”

Anthony Silecchia Jr., Vice President of Star Group, L.P, stated, “We are thrilled to welcome Cato’s home heat and commercial fuels’ customers and employees to the Star Group family. This addition presents an excellent opportunity for us to increase our presence and strengthen our position as a leader in providing the best energy, heating, and home services to residential and commercial customers throughout Delaware, Maryland, and Virginia.”

Garrett Sheller, of J. Garrett Sheller, LLC served as legal counsel to the Company.
